For the gravel and rough rural roads common in the Webb area, we frequently see suspension component wear (like control arms and struts), premature brake pad and rotor wear from dust and debris, and alignment issues from potholes. Chevrolet trucks and SUVs also commonly need steering system checks due to these conditions.

Seek immediate service if you experience hard starting, a weak battery, or any issues with your 4WD system, as these are critical for safe winter driving in Webb. Also, don't ignore check engine lights related to the engine or emissions, as cold weather can exacerbate underlying problems.
The extreme seasonal shifts require special attention to your battery, coolant strength, and tire condition. Furthermore, frequent driving on gravel roads means you should have your air filter checked and changed more often and have your undercarriage inspected regularly for rust or damage from kicked-up rocks.
